Subject: Brightvale licensing dispute — where we stand

Hi all,

Quick update before Thursday's board call. Brightvale Systems is still contesting our right to bundle their Lumenkit SDK with Orrin Suite after the contract renewal lapsed. Our counsel thinks their read of the sublicensing clause is shaky, but they've threatened formal proceedings. We've paused new shipments that include the module, which costs us roughly two weeks of pipeline. Settlement talks resume Monday. The confidential planning note from strategy is below.

management briefing: Only 33 of the 205 pilot accounts renewed Kasath, so a churn review is set for October 17. Weniusek Logistics is in early talks to buy Holethax Freight for about $345.6 million.

**14:22 — Shard migration stalls (support-facing note).** So this is the bit customers actually noticed: while moving the Plumline user-profile store from four shards to twelve, the router briefly sent writes to the old layout, so some folks saw stale avatars and display names for about twenty minutes. No data was lost — reconciliation caught everything by 14:45. If a user still reports stale profiles, point them to a forced re-login. The router fix shipped under the build noted below.

pipeline stamp: htk31_3c6b63a1fd55b8745625d3b6ce9c5fc

## Ownership

Blue-green deploys for the Ledgerbee billing worker run twice weekly. The green pool drains invoices before cutover; never force-switch mid-cycle. Rollback is a single traffic flip, documented in the runbook. Contractors should not trigger deploys without approval. All deploy questions and cutover scheduling requests go to the person named below.

approver of hahog-hahap = Ulaath Praael